Output 0614ecc7e84d751d749155c195a3dd96f1a252688a9fef0f6a3ce4f6529f6409:0

value
568638115
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4ac3148c736f42f90287e2e9b5f63465abc77e0 OP_EQUALVERIFY OP_CHECKSIG
address
1HUJugAfHCvVMV2w2L9YY8zT8c5HvRkpLA
transaction
0614ecc7e84d751d749155c195a3dd96f1a252688a9fef0f6a3ce4f6529f6409
spent
true